Introduction
The LM2733XMFX by Texas Instruments is a compact, high-efficiency, step-up (boost) DC-DC switching regulator. Designed for a variety of applications, its main purpose is to enhance voltage levels from a lower voltage source.
Product Features and Performance
Step-Up (Boost) Converter topology
Adjustable output voltage, catering for a range of 2.7V to 40V
High switching frequency of 1.6MHz allowing for smaller passive components
Capable of delivering up to 1A output current (Switch current)
Supports a wide input voltage range from 2.7V to 14V
Operates over a broad temperature range from -40°C to 125°C

Key Technical Parameters
Voltage Input (Min): 2.7V
Voltage Input (Max): 14V
Voltage Output (Min/Fixed): 2.7V
Voltage Output (Max): 40V (Switch)
Current Output: 1A (Switch)
Frequency Switching: 1.6MHz
Operating Temperature: -40°C ~ 125°C (TJ)

Product Lifecycle
Obsolete status, indicating discontinuation of manufacture
Potential limited availability, with a need to consider replacements or upgrades
